The death has occurred of

Jim (James) CONWAY

Conway (Portadown, formerly of Pier Rampart, Derrytrasna), November 14, 2021 suddenly and peacefully at home. Jim (James) (Ballyoran Park), beloved husband of Geraldine and loving father of Anthony, Deirdre, Gregory, Cathy, PJ and the late Kevin, father-in-law to Jennifer, Oliver, Anne, Gerard, Jane and Bridie, a precious grandfather and great grandfather and brother of Mary, Patsy and the late Eilish.

Requiem Mass for Jim will be celebrated on Wednesday at 11.00 am in the Church of St. John The Baptist Drumcree, with burial afterwards in St. Mary’s Cemetery Derrytrasna.

Due to the current restrictions the house will remain strictly private.

St Theresa pray for him.

Always loved and remembered by his family and entire family circle.

Family flowers only please with donations in lieu if desired to, Macmillan Cancer Support, c/o McAlinden & Murtagh Funeral Directors, 2 North Street, Lurgan. Tel: 02838 324404.
